I asked my hosting provider to look into the problem, as I thought there was a problem with the hosting settings
His answer:
No, the problem is other servers don't have such a security as ours. Your Wiki script seems inompatible with mod_security
standards, here's the error in your error.log:
[Sat Nov 14 11:07:41 2009] [error] [client 62.235.139.238] ModSecurity:
[file "/etc/httpd/modsecurity.d/10_asl_rules.conf"] [line "718"] [id
"340162"] [rev "170"] [msg "Atomicorp.com WAF Rules: Remote File Injection
attempt in ARGS (AE)"] [data ""] [severity "CRITICAL"] Access denied with
code 403 (phase 2). Match of "beginsWith http://%{SERVER_NAME}/" against
"MATCHED_VAR" required. [hostname "test.hostamill.be"] [uri
"/lib/exe/fetch.php"] [unique_id "8mPmR1UZjNkAAHmQZmMAAAAN"]
More info:
http://www.dokuwiki.org/faq:mod_security
